# Currency Hedging Decision — Managers Only

Following volatility in the Veldmark crown, Treasury approved a rolling 60% hedge on projected Q3 receivables from the Arlenport accounts. Costs are estimated at 1.2% of exposed revenue, judged acceptable given forecast swings. Sales leads should quote in crowns only with Finance sign-off. The strategic rationale is recorded below.

management briefing: Headcount on the Belix team goes from 60 to 93 by the end of November. Gross margin on Belix came in at 23 percent against a plan of 47 percent.

# Heads-up for whoever cuts the next release of Shrinkray, our batch
# image-resizer CLI. These constants control worker pool sizing and the
# chunking strategy for large directories. We learned the hard way on the
# Pennyfield rollout that bumping MAX_WORKERS without adjusting the chunk
# size starves the queue and tanks throughput on spinning disks. Please
# don't tweak these casually — run the perf suite first and ping the
# Tollbridge channel. The current values are as follows.

limits module of tahog-tagaf:
RATE_LIMITS = {
    "wenath": 10,
    "druwyn": 10,
    "holwyn": 10,
    "quenix": 5,
}

**Item 14 — Rate-parity checker verification.** Confirm that the Gildercrest rate-parity checker compared all active room categories against the three contracted channels during the audit window, that discrepancy alerts were generated within the agreed fifteen-minute threshold, and that suppressed alerts have documented justifications attached. Support staff should record any unexplained gaps before closing this item. Final attestation for this checklist item rests with the person named below.

account owner for bagef-kagap: Frador Wenir Noveth Belvan

Hi team,

Before I hand off the 3.2 release, please note the humidity sensor drift reported on Verdana controllers in the Elmbrook trial site. Drift exceeds 4% after roughly ten days of continuous operation; firmware 3.2.1 adds an automatic recalibration cycle every 72 hours. Support should advise growers to install 3.2.1 and trigger a manual recalibration once. The hotfix bundle must be verified before distribution, so I'm including the signing key used for the 3.2.1 packages below.

release key, fahof-yagap: bky3_m5d